Chai Tea Latte Restaurants in Valparaiso
Show restaurants on map
Menu
Menu
City: Valparaiso, 3100 Ivy Tech Dr, Valparaiso, IN 46383, USA, United States
Price
The Average price for Chai Tea Latte is:
$5.6
Feedback
These reviews refer only to the mentioned ingredients.